Art Jameel–an independent, international organization that supports arts, education, and heritage in the Middle East–announces an Open Call for proposals to Art Jameel Commissions: Digital. Responding to unprecedented global events, the third cycle of Art Jameel’s multi-year commissioning program has been adjusted and expanded to include a new iteration designed for maximum audience engagement, regardless of location. The 2020 commission also provides an opportunity for mentoring by technical experts from MIT’s Abdul Latif Jameel World Education Lab (J-WEL).

Art Jameel Commissions: Digital invites artists to propose engaging projects and artworks that create interactive experiences for online audiences. The commission focuses on the theme of "Time"—thinking through how our usual concept of time has been challenged by technology and circumstance, and even at times appeared to be canceled, lost or frozen. The commission also presents an opportunity to rethink and reboot our understanding of “digital art” and the ways in which it can question, investigate, and form meaningful connections and experiences. This commission is primarily interested in ideas and experiences, rather than technological hard or software: submissions for Art Jameel Commissions: Digital should address a specific aspect of time today, and inventively translate this into a digital interface that helps us re-examine what time has been, is—or could be.

The awardee will be granted a prize of USD 7,500, in addition to a dedicated production budget for their project, which will be hosted and promoted on Jameel Arts Centre website. The winner will also receive curatorial support, both during the production process and during launch, and technical mentorship and support in collaboration with MIT J-WEL. The work will enter the collection of Art Jameel.
